(1 中国建筑东北设计研究院深圳分院,518031;2 东南大学,南京210096)[提要]在郑州新郑国际机场改扩建工程设计中使用了双变截面箱型曲梁拉索(杆)组合结构钢屋盖,钢屋盖通过斜支撑与下部混凝土结构连接,斜支撑与双变截面曲梁间通过一根圆钢管相连。圆钢管受到斜撑的上顶弯矩及两侧拉索的侧拉力,应力状态很复杂。设计中根据钢管梁支座计算的有关资料,在进行手算分析的基础上又进行了有限元分析和试验验证。结果表明,钢管梁的一些公式经适当变化后可用于该节点的计算分析,其结果对设计有一定的指导作用。[关键词]圆钢管梁;下顶侧拉式;圆钢管节点Bearing Capacity Analysis and Experiment of Cable of Round Steel Beam Joint in XinzhengAirdrome Engineering/Sui Qinghai1,Wu Yihong1,Shen Yubin1,Wu Jing2(1 China Northeast Architectural Design & Research Institute Shenzhen Branch, Shenzhen 518031,China; 2 Southeast University College,Nanjing 210096,China)Abstract:The box and crooked steel beams are used in the roof of Xinzheng International Airdrome.The roof is connected with the concrete structure below by tilted braces.The circular steel pipes connected the braces and curve beams with variational section bear the moments transferring from the braces and tensions from the cables. In design, bearing capacity of the joints is testified by FEM and experiment based on the calculation.The results show that the calculation formula of the steel pipe beam can be used to analyze the joints by reasonable revision.Keywords:circular pipe beam; steel tube joint; bearing capacity; joint experiment
